Pour is a murky river water brown with almost no head. Aroma is cinnamon but a bit muted vs. other winter spiced ales I've had recently. Flavor is again everything muted. Some cinnamon and cherry with a bitterness but not as intense as other spiced beers. If you are going to make a spiced ale, you better spice the hell out of it.

Sample at Shawnee Station Taproom & Kitchen. Clear amber-orange color with a thin white head that dissipates quickly to a wispy film. Sparse strings of lace. Aroma of citrus, wheat and malt. Medium body with flavors of orange, banana, floral wheat and grainy malt. The finish is citrusy with a blood orange and wheat aftertaste. Decent overall.

Sample at Shawnee Station Taproom & Kitchen. The beer is a clear pale gold color with a thin white head that burns away quickly to an outer ring. Sparse strings of lace. Yeast, caramel and peanut aroma. Light-bodied with flavors of fruity yeast, caramel and roasted peanuts. The finish is roasty and fruity with a salty caramel aftertaste. Decent overall.
